724356933125 is the Universal Product Code (UPC barcode) for the release “Beethoven: Triple Concerto / Brahms: Double Concerto / Mozart: Violin Concerto no. 3 / Prokofiev: Violin Concerto no. 2” by Beethoven, Brahms, Mozart, Prokofiev, David Oistrakh, Lev Oborin, Sviatoslav Knushevitzky, Pierre Fournier, Sir Malcolm Sargent, Alceo Galliera, released 1996-01-01 on EMI Classics. UPCs are unique numeric identifiers assigned by distributors to identify a music release — album, EP, or single — across every digital and physical retail platform. This release contains 12 tracks, each with its own ISRC. Tracks include GBAYC0400792, GBAYC0400793, GBAYC2400133.
Format
- Number system:
- Identifies the product category (0/1/6/7/8 = general retail, 2 = variable measure, etc.).
- Manufacturer:
- 5-digit code identifying the label or distributor that owns the release.
- Product:
- 5-digit code identifying this specific release within the manufacturer's catalog.
- Check digit:
- Modulo-10 check digit that validates the rest of the barcode.
